    59, WHITEROW PARK, TROWBRIDGE, BA14 0EQ

    This terraced freehold property on Whiterow Park last sold in February 2021 for £222,600. Based on price growth in the BA14 district since then, its estimated current value is £236,205 — placing it in the 34th percentile nationally and the 28th percentile within BA14. The property covers 73 m² (786 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£3,236 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.
